The six-piece collection was inspired by my love of French impressionist paintings. This theme was illustrated throughout the collection by the use of soft pastels, hand-painted vintage floral and toile motifs, and flowing fabrics, with a distinct elegance that cohesively brought every piece together. All the pieces in the collection were hand painted and dyed, making them all one of a kind. The long dress took over 20 hours to create, from hand dying the fabric, to hand painting the pattern, to drafting the pattern and then finally constructing the garment.
